Originally posted by synth19
If the Infiniti G35 is the US edition of the Nissan Skyline, why is there the Fairlady 350z and Skyline in the same lineup as Nissan? Seems like both cars are competing against themselves... unless there is a significant engine difference....... I'm assuming there is..... Just curious......
If the Infiniti G35 is the US edition of the Nissan Skyline, why is there the Fairlady 350z and Skyline in the same lineup as Nissan? Seems like both cars are competing against themselves... unless there is a significant engine difference....... I'm assuming there is..... Just curious......
Different markets developed by different tastes. Nissan is Nissan around the globe except the US which is Nissan and Infiniti. Nissan Fairlady 350Z will be targeted for people who want a fast car with fewer amenities, and which will not hold more than 2 people. The Skyline 350 GT will be targeted for people with higher interior expectations who demand power and sportiness at a higher price.
Its like Toyota building the Camry and the Corona targeted for the same markets. The consumers are the ones who make the difference.
